What are the health risks associated with gas stoves?

The primary concern surrounding gas stoves is their emission of pollutants into the indoor environment. These pollutants, including nitrogen dioxide (NO2), carbon monoxide (CO), and formaldehyde, are linked to various health problems. Even with proper ventilation, studies show that gas stove usage can significantly elevate indoor levels of these harmful gases, exceeding recommended safety limits. Prolonged exposure to these pollutants can exacerbate respiratory illnesses like asthma, increase the risk of cardiovascular diseases, and even negatively impact cognitive development in children. Furthermore, some studies suggest a correlation between gas stove use and childhood leukemia. It's crucial to remember that these are correlations and not definitive causal links, but the evidence warrants serious consideration.

Are gas stoves really worse than electric stoves?

Compared to electric stoves, gas stoves generally release significantly higher levels of pollutants into the air. Electric stoves produce minimal air pollution, primarily heat. While electric stoves have their own environmental concerns related to electricity generation, their impact on indoor air quality is considerably less than that of gas stoves. This difference is a key factor in the ongoing debate about safer cooking alternatives.

How much pollution do gas stoves produce?

The amount of pollution released from a gas stove depends on several factors, including the type of stove, the intensity of use, and the level of ventilation in the kitchen. Studies have shown that even with well-functioning ventilation systems, significant amounts of pollutants can still accumulate. Older stoves tend to release more pollutants than newer, more energy-efficient models. Furthermore, the type of gas used—natural gas or propane—also influences emission levels.

Can proper ventilation mitigate the risks of using a gas stove?

While good ventilation can significantly reduce indoor pollutant levels, it doesn't eliminate them entirely. Powerful range hoods that efficiently vent air to the outside are essential, but even these may not capture all emitted pollutants. Regular maintenance and cleaning of ventilation systems are crucial to ensure their effectiveness. Simply opening a window might offer some relief, but it's not a reliable solution for reducing pollutant levels to safe ranges consistently.

What are the alternatives to gas stoves?

For those seeking safer cooking alternatives, induction cooktops are gaining popularity. They offer efficient and precise heat control with minimal air pollution. Electric cooktops, while less efficient than induction, are also a cleaner option compared to gas. Choosing an alternative cooking method requires careful consideration of individual needs and preferences, but prioritizing indoor air quality is crucial.

What about the environmental impact of gas stoves?

Beyond indoor air quality concerns, the environmental impact of gas stoves is substantial. Natural gas is a fossil fuel, contributing to greenhouse gas emissions and climate change. The extraction, processing, and transportation of natural gas have their own associated environmental costs. Thus, switching to electric stoves, especially those powered by renewable energy sources, can significantly reduce your carbon footprint.

What steps can I take to minimize the risks of using a gas stove?

If you currently use a gas stove, several steps can mitigate some risks:

  • Ensure adequate ventilation: Use a powerful range hood and keep it on while cooking.
  • Regular maintenance: Clean your stove and ventilation system regularly.
  • Choose low-emission appliances: If replacing your stove, opt for a model with low-NOx burner technology.
  • Open windows while cooking: Improve natural ventilation whenever feasible.
  • Consider alternatives: Explore switching to an induction or electric cooktop in the long term.
